Health Cover for Residencia - 8 replies

Alizin Posted by Alizin in Residency in Ricote: padron, residencia and passport advice on Fri Aug 3, 2018 4:40pm

Advice please

we are two early retirees who are looking to apply for residencia after having moved to Ricote earlier this year.

We plan to take up Convenio Especial but apparently this is not available until you have been a resident for a year. As you need to show health cover to apply for the residencia in the first place and this we do not have, having exhausted our cover from the UK.

If anyone has a way around what seems to be a catch 22 situation I would be grateful. The only way I can see is to buy into full health cover for a year and then drop it in favour of the Convenio especial, but I cant believe that this is the only solution
